As expected, Motorola launched its Razr 40 series in India with a big event in New Delhi (and we were there, you can watch the live stream). According to Prashanth Mani, managing director of Motorola Mobility India, “100% of Motorola products sold in India are made in India” and this includes leaflets 2023 as well.

The more advanced of the two, the Motorola Razr 40 Ultra, has a base price of ₹90,000, however, ICICI Bank offers a cashback of ₹7,000 if you use one of their credit cards to make the purchase. If you don’t want to pay a lump sum, a free EMI of ₹7,500 per month is available. Carrier Jio promises ‘goodies’ worth ₹15,000 (what exactly that entails will be published by Jio himself).

The vanilla Motorola Razr 40 will be 30% cheaper with a base price of ₹60,000 and a cashback offer of ₹5,000 from ICICI. You can also get it with monthly installments of ₹5,000/month. Jio’s offer is valued at the same ₹15,000. Note that both models are configured with 8GB of RAM and 256GB of storage (and there are no other options).

You can find both phones on Motorola’s official website – here’s the Ultra and the vanilla model. Starting today, you can also pre-order the Razr 40 Ultra on Amazon with a deposit of ₹999. Both models will be available on July 15th.
